An incoming text message or email may sound an alert, but missives on paper stationery speak volumes—especially when scrawled on flat correspondence cards. “In our ever-casual culture, the handwritten note stands out,” says Chiara Riggs Sill of California consultant Etiquette Moderne. “You will be remembered for it.”
Whether custom-emblazoned with your monogram or embossed with the whimsical silhouette of your rescue dog, it’s important to have them in your arsenal, experts say. “I absolutely recommend that folks have notecards as part of what I like to refer to as your stationery toolkit,” says Carlsbad, Calif., lifestyle and etiquette expert Elaine Swann, who sends out at least three such notes a month.
